Welcome onboard.

You have chosen expensive plasma as an upgrade.
Is there any reason for selecting plasma for future upgrade. Is it high contrast and good black-level of this display?

Some people are not comfortable with plasmas especially for games, due to the possibility of burn-in. But plasma's are good for movies.

Do some more research on LCD/LCOS versus plasma and also think of amount of game playing and watching movies before making the final decision.
